From an idea to a creative force in the healthcare sector

Memorial symposium for

Prof. Dr. Friedrich Wilhelm Schwartz (1943-2024)

Over the past thirty years, public health has steadily developed into an essential pillar of the healthcare system in Germany, with a wide range of tasks from health promotion to management and health policy. Central to this is the systemic approach in the sense of Health in All Policies, an approach that seems more important than ever in view of issues of financing, equity and accessibility of healthcare services. Our symposium focused on how decision-makers, pioneers in public health and students of this subject assess the current situation and what strategies they are formulating for the future.

We also wanted to honour Prof. Dr Friedrich Wilhelm Schwartz, one of the pioneers of public health in Germany. He is closely associated with the reintroduction of public health in Germany, but also with the development of healthcare and health system research. We commemorated his far-reaching influence, his creative power and his inspiring personality, but above all we wanted to explore the potential of his work for future strategies in the field of public health.

The symposium took place on 27 November 2025 from 1 p.m. at Hannover Medical School.
